Sunflowers would rather have … Webb13 aug. 2024 · Black Oil Sunflower Seeds. Black or black oil sunflower seeds are smaller than the striped variety and have softer shells or husks. This means that they can be tackled by smaller birds. They also have a higher content of beneficial oils which make them great year-round food.
